Hey Guys, new member here. I am actually in the market for an S2000. I am hoping to trade my G35 for s2k. Some may consider it a step down i am considering it to be a step up.

Small introduction... name is KIRK. I been around cars for years now. Tinker with them myself, do autoX and track events. Previsouly had a few hondas, accord and prelude went to nissan family but looking to get back to honda family once again.

Here is my dilemma.....

I went to a dealer today to look at a used s2k that they had on a lot. Right off the bat i see the car has some ugly chrome rims (not s2k wheels). As i approach i see the top has 2 rips in it and it looks as if it was patched up with some sort of glue.

The interior is missing a radio and there are several panels that are painted red. Stock radio is gone and there are some striped wires that seem to run nowhere. it Has some sort of antena in a window that could either belong to an alarm or a radio that was there before. Trunk carpet is ripped apart since it appears to have had some sort of a system in it. More wires in the trunk that are cut and definitely look like they belong to a system that was there prior. Front dash and a pilars look like they have been removed before and appear to be falling off.

Stock inake is partially there and partially not. The top cover is missing and it has a cone filter on stock intake pipe. Rest of the engine looks to be ok. Does look like it has a small oil leak around the valve cover, but could be some spilled oil. Bolts for the most part do not look like they have been removed on engine or intake manifold.

Test driving the car i noticed that the clutch tends to stick when you first press on it, then when in second gear, it revs for a few seconds then starts moving. Dealer was with me, so i didnt take it pass 5k. Drive was smooth, but did notice slight notchiness in gear box mainly 1-2 shifts.

I spoke to the dealer and they want $22,500 if they replace the top and $19,500 if they sell it to me just like that. Car has 30k miles on it and looks semi beat up for 2005. They will not replace stock radio or will replace other parts on it. Unless i pay / negotiate a higher price for it.

The dealer states that they will not warantee the car except Lemon law and that it is not part of the Honda certified program since its over 3 yrs old.

Is it true that the certified cars are 3 yrs and newer or do older cars 4+ years are covered under certified program?

Is this car worth 19.5k as is condition with just lemon warranty. With so many problems what should something like this be worth? What can i negotiate with them on this and what should dealer be responsible for?

I dont mind getting the car for a good deal or if the dealer will throw in the parts that need replacing and i will do the work myself, but not sure what a good deal is for this car.

Also... they are offering me a new 2009 s2000 for 33,500?
